Practice Spiritual Disciplines: God’s central invitation to followers of Jesus is to draw near to God in Christ and to allow God, through the Holy Spirit, to transform us into Christ’s image. Christian spiritual disciplines and spiritual practices are ways in which we do that. Spiritual disciplines are usually thought of as those things that help us draw near to God and might include different forms of prayer, meditation, study, and service. Spiritual practices are seen as those things Jesus did, said, or embodied; we as Jesus’ followers try to do so as well. Many of the spiritual disciplines covered in this unit have emerged over the centuries as Christians have experimented with ways to make space in their lives to be with Jesus and to allow Jesus to transform them.
